> We simply don't have the horsepower on the build cluster, or disk space on
> the mirrors, to support this.  It takes 5 days to build i386 sources as it
> is, and nearly a month to build the others.
> 

I know.. and I was not suggesting to fix that :(. I'm not really endorsing the
BASE merger either, I just think that if it's going to be done it would be nice
to have XFree86 in it's own prefix.

At least for 4.x keeping two prefixes seems to be better: I wonder if binary
packages will still work properly or not when changing X11BASE and I guess
/usr/X11R6 or a symlink will have to be kept in the path for several releases
anyway.
